A roasted chile stew or sauce, often made with Pueblo chiles and served over burritos, fries, or eggs. It is a signature Colorado comfort food.
Fresh trout from Colorado waters, typically grilled, pan-seared, or smoked. It is a classic regional dish tied to the state's mountain streams.
A lean burger made from American bison, a meat strongly associated with the Great Plains and Colorado ranching culture.

Moderate by U.S. standards. Hotels vary by season, while casual dining and coffee are fairly typical.
Tip 18-20% in restaurants; 20%+ for great service. Tip bartenders USD 1-2 per drink, taxis about 10-15%, and hotel staff a few USD.
